How does Google measure the popularity of your content?

  1. Through page views

  2. Through direct traffic

  3. Through backlinks

  4. Through social media shares

The correct answer is: Through backlinks

Google measures the popularity of content primarily through backlinks. Backlinks are external links from other websites to your content, and they serve as a vote of confidence or endorsement from those sites. When many reputable sites link to your content, it signals to Google that your content is valuable and relevant, which can improve its ranking in search results. This is important for SEO because a higher ranking leads to increased visibility and potentially more traffic. While page views, direct traffic, and social media shares are indicators of interest or engagement, they do not directly influence Google's assessment of popularity in the same way backlinks do. Backlinks are a significant factor in Google’s algorithm for determining the authority and trustworthiness of a website, which in turn affects how well the content performs in search rankings.
